  • 2016 CHRYSLER TOWN AND COUNTRY
    - Wooster, OH

    Transmission pump has faulted and no longer works. Has caused damage to the transmission. A private mechanic (not dealership) has confirmed this. Vehicle has 75k miles on it. No warning lamps. When the pump went out it cause erratic acceleration and poor take off from a stop. There is a previous recall for this year of vehicle, but for some reason my vehicle is not covered. For reference, please see recall S44. Manufacture date is Nov 2015.

  • 2016 CHRYSLER TOWN AND COUNTRY
    - Pasadena, MD

    My Town and Country had its transmission fail. An independent transmission shop and the dealership service department both agreed that it was the hydraulic pump which failed. according to Chrysler the vehicle does not fall under the recall associated with NHTSA Campaign Number: 16V461000, but the failure seems to be the exact same thing.
